How to do subscript in WPS Spreadsheet

1. Open the Spreadsheet in WPS Office.
2. Select the needed cells.
3. Right-click to select Format Cells in the popup drop-down menu. We can also use its shortcut key Ctrl+1 to open it.
4. We can now see the Font interface of the Format Cells dialog box. Here, check Subscript in the Effects area. We can also preview the effect in the Preview area.
5. Finally, click OK.
This skill could also be used in Microsoft Office Word and OpenOffice.
